Output dd41f07bbbc097e62e3232252114c03da2d3d0c0dbb22e2becf9e6a000a3ff51:3

value
12800043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61dc6e3e405a7c5dd79e07a75cad603c8531e5ec OP_EQUAL
address
3AcTXwW5EXzMDUJSL8ovjqNRqcbPpNyHDt
transaction
dd41f07bbbc097e62e3232252114c03da2d3d0c0dbb22e2becf9e6a000a3ff51
spent
true